The Solomon's Pillar: The Pillar of the World
The sun dipped below the horizon, casting long shadows over the ancient ruins of the island. The team of archaeologists and historians stood in awe, their eyes reflecting the dim light of their headlamps. Dr. Elena Vargas, the lead researcher, adjusted her glasses and gazed at the intricate carvings that adorned the pillars around them.
"Look at this," she whispered, her voice tinged with reverence. "The craftsmanship is incredible. It's as if the hands that carved these stones were part of some higher purpose."
Her assistant, Alex, nodded in agreement. "I've never seen anything like it. The island itself is a living testament to an ancient civilization that we know almost nothing about."
Dr. Vargas reached into her backpack and pulled out a weathered map. "According to this," she said, unfurling the map and pointing to a location in the center of the island, "there lies the Solomon's Pillar, the Pillar of the World."
The team exchanged glances, a mix of excitement and trepidation evident on their faces. The Solomon's Pillar was a myth, a legend that had been passed down through generations, but never proven to exist. It was said to be the cornerstone of the world, a source of immense power and knowledge that had been lost to time.
"We have to find it," Dr. Vargas declared, her eyes gleaming with determination. "The world may never know the secrets it holds."
The journey to the Solomon's Pillar was fraught with peril. The team had to navigate through treacherous terrain, avoiding the traps and snares that the ancient builders had left behind. The air was thick with humidity, and the weight of the artifacts they carried was almost too much to bear.
As they neared the location marked on the map, the ground beneath their feet began to tremble. The team exchanged worried glances, but Dr. Vargas remained resolute.
"This is it," she said, her voice steady. "We're close."
They pushed through the dense underbrush and emerged into a clearing. There, towering before them, was the Solomon's Pillar. It was colossal, its surface covered in carvings that seemed to tell a story of their own.
Dr. Vargas approached the pillar and ran her fingers over the carvings. "This is it," she said again, her voice filled with awe. "The true foundation of the world."
The team gathered around her, their eyes wide with wonder. They began to examine the carvings more closely, each one more intricate than the last. Then, Dr. Vargas' eyes widened in realization.
"These aren't just carvings," she said. "These are instructions. Instructions for something."
The team exchanged excited glances. The instructions could be for anything—new technologies, forgotten languages, or even the secrets of the universe. The possibilities were endless.
They followed the instructions, moving through the ruins and solving riddles that had been hidden in plain sight. Each step brought them closer to the heart of the pillar, and each step brought them closer to the truth.
Finally, they reached the center of the pillar, where a hidden door awaited them. Dr. Vargas reached out and pushed it open, revealing a chamber filled with ancient artifacts and strange, glowing symbols.
The team stepped inside, their eyes adjusting to the dim light. At the center of the chamber was a pedestal, and on it rested a small, intricately carved box.
Dr. Vargas approached the pedestal and picked up the box. She opened it, revealing a scroll that seemed to hum with energy. She unrolled it, and the words on the scroll began to glow.
The scroll was a map, a map of the world as it had been in the time of the ancient civilization. It showed the locations of their ruins, and it also showed a series of coordinates that led to a place that had never been seen before.
"This is incredible," Alex said, his voice filled with awe. "We've discovered something that no one has seen for millennia."
Dr. Vargas nodded, her eyes reflecting the significance of their discovery. "But there's more. The scroll also contains a warning."
She unrolled another section of the scroll, revealing a series of warnings that seemed to echo through the chamber. They were written in an ancient language, but the meaning was clear.
"Be careful," Dr. Vargas read aloud. "The knowledge within this box is forbidden. It can change the world, but it can also destroy it."
The team exchanged worried glances. The knowledge they had uncovered was a double-edged sword, one that could bring them immense power or bring about their ruin.
"We have to be careful," Dr. Vargas said, her voice filled with determination. "We have to understand what we have found before we decide what to do with it."
The team gathered around the pedestal, their eyes fixed on the scroll. They knew that their discovery had changed everything. They had uncovered a truth that was too dangerous to be ignored, and they had to decide how to handle it.
The Solomon's Pillar had revealed its secrets, but the true test of their discovery was yet to come. Would they use the knowledge for the betterment of the world, or would they be consumed by its power? The answer lay in the choices they would make in the days to come.
